Logistics company to purchase driving school

Logistics Management Resources Inc. (LMRI) announced today that is has reached an agreement to acquire Interstate University Inc., a certified driver training school headquartered in Evansville, IN.

"This is an important step in the rebuilding of our company," said Dan L. Pixler, chairman & CEO of LMRI. "It will provide an opportunity for us to have immediate operating revenues with the potential for profits and growth."

The school was founded in 1989 and reports approximately $2 million in gross revenues on an annual basis.
